Generalizing the soldering procedure

Abstract: We start this work by revisiting the problem of the soldering of two chiral Schwinger models of opposite chiralities. We verify that, different from what one can conclude from the current literature, the usual sum of these models is, in fact, gauge invariant and corresponds to a composite model, where the component models are the vector and axial Schwinger models. As a consequence, we reinterpret this formalism as a kind of degree of freedom reduction mechanism. This result has led us to discover a second sold… Show more
